A method for harmless treatment and resource recovery of swimming pool water
Through the urease reaction, NH4+-N and struvite precipitation are generated, and melamine reacts with cyanurate to form melamine cyanurate precipitation. Combined with electrochemical treatment, the problem of excessive cyanuric acid in swimming pool water is solved, and harmless treatment and resource utilization are achieved.

[0001] The invention relates to the field of resource recovery of swimming pool water treatment agents, in particular to a method for harmless treatment and resource recovery of swimming pool water. Background Art
[0002] With the improvement of the living standards of Chinese residents, swimming has been widely loved by residents as an entertainment and fitness project, and the safety of swimming pool water quality is directly related to the physical and mental health of users. Traditional swimming pool disinfection can no longer meet people's requirements. Trichloroisocyanuric acid and sodium dichloroisocyanurate are widely used as new chlorine products for swimming pool water disinfection. Cyanurate ions play an important role as a sustained-release agent in the disinfection process of trichloroisocyanuric acid and sodium dichloroisocyanurate, but excessive cyanurate ions will cause a "chlorine lock" phenomenon, resulting in a decrease in the disinfection effect. At the same time, consumers will bring in a lot of sweat, dandruff, urea, etc. during swimming, causing the pool water to become turbid, discolored, and bacteria to grow. In order to solve the problem of swimming pool water pollution, it is often necessary to add a large amount of disinfectants, clarifiers and other chemical reagents to the swimming pool water, which not only seriously affects consumer safety, but also increases the management difficulty and operating costs of swimming pool managers. At the same time, cyanuric acid and NH4 + -N、PO4 3- -P and other substances are indispensable industrial production substrates and are non-renewable resources. Therefore, a treatment method needs to be designed to treat swimming pool water without pollution and to treat excess cyanuric acid and NH4 + -N、PO4 3- -P and other substances can be effectively recycled to achieve harmless and resource-based treatment of swimming pool water, but there has been no relevant public report so far. [0032] S5. The swimming pool water is treated in an electrochemical reactor 6 to remove disinfection byproducts such as chloroform, dichloromonobromomethane, and bromoform, and further removes substances such as urea from the water. The electrochemical reactor is provided with a stainless steel and titanium ruthenium coated graphene electrode device 6-1 and a DC power supply 6-2. The titanium ruthenium coated graphene electrode serves as an anode. The titanium ruthenium coating can protect the graphene electrode and prevent excessive corrosion. Since the content of cyanuric acid in the swimming pool water must be guaranteed, a shorter electrolysis time is set to achieve the treatment of only organic matter such as urea, humus, and protein in the swimming pool water, and cyanuric acid is not degraded. Therefore, the electrolysis time is set to 15-20 minutes. The working efficiency of the electrochemical system 6 can be controlled by adjusting the voltage. When the total concentration of chloroform, dichloromonobromomethane and bromoform in the water of the third reaction tank 4 is greater than 100ug / L, the PLC controller starts the DC power supply 6-2 with a power of 2-3mA / cm2 For every 10ug / L increase in the total concentration of chloroform, dichloromonobromoform and bromoform in the swimming pool water entering the electrochemical reactor 6 (compared to 100ug / L), the power of the DC power supply 6-2 increases by 0.5mA / cm 2 For every 10ug / L reduction, the power of DC power supply 6-2 is reduced by 0.5mA / cm 2 , hydraulic retention 15-20min, the treated swimming pool water is pumped into the security filter 7 through the clean water pump 6-3;

[0034] The present invention has achieved good results after being applied and tested. The water quality of the swimming pool water initially entering the first reaction tank 1 is: pH = 7.5-8, cyanuric acid 100mg / L, PO4 3- -P=8mg / L、NH4 + -N=4mg / L, urea 3.5mg / L, after being treated by the device of the present invention, the effluent water quality is: pH=7.5, cyanuric acid=40mg / L, cyanuric acid: melamine=1:0.5, cyanuric acid recovery rate is 50%, PO4 3- -P=2mg / L、NH4 + -N=1 mg / L, urea 0.5 mg / L, see Table 1 for details.
[0035] Table 1 Treatment effect of a swimming pool water harmless treatment and cyanuric acid recovery system
[0036]
[0037] The invention has a scientific and reasonable design, small project area, small project investment and low cost. The cyanuric acid can be recovered by 50%, the urea removal rate is as high as 85.7%, and PO4 3- -P removal rate up to 75%, NH4 + The N removal rate is 75%, and the removal rate of three byproducts, including chloroform, is 66.7%. Long-term circulation can save 30% of disinfectant dosage.
